メインコンテンツまでスキップ

while文(繰り返し)

書き方

while (継続条件) {
// 処理内容
}

while文は以下の順に実行される

  1. 継続条件
  • 継続条件の評価がtrueであれば継続し
  • falseの時はwhile文が終了する
  1. 処理内容
  2. 1に戻る

0 ~ 100 までを出力する

let i = 0
while (i <= 100) {
console.log(i)
i = i + 1
}

break

for文と同じくwhile文の中でbreakを実行すると、while文が終了する。

let i = 0
while (i < 100) {
if (n === 50) {
break
}
console.log(i)
i = i + 1
}

continue

for文と同じくwhile文の中でcontinueを実行すると、その回のループが終了し次のループに入る。

let i = 0
while (i < 100) {
if (i % 2 === 1) {
continue
}
console.log(i + "は偶数です!")
i = i + 1
}